The new WFT-E5A (EOS 7D), WFT-E2 II A (EOS-1D Mark IV, EOS-1Ds Mark III and EOS-1D Mark III) and WFT-E4 II A (EOS 5D Mark II) feature IEEE802.11a/b/g compatibility (Type-A/B/G), WPS compatibility, WFT Server Remote Live View, a camera linking function and Bluetooth connectivity.
